Ouanaham vs Sivas Climate & Distance Between

Turkey flag
  • The distance between Ouanaham, New Caledonia and Sivas, Turkey is approximately 14,868 km or 9,239 mi.
  • To reach Ouanaham in this distance one would set out from Sivas bearing 81° or E and follow the great circles arc to approach Ouanaham bearing 125.7° or SE .
  • Ouanaham has a tropical rainforest climate (Af) whereas Sivas has a warm, dry summer continental/ hemiboreal climate (Dsb).
  • The mean annual temperature is 13.8 °C (24.8°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 16.9 °C (30.4°F) less in Ouanaham.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 1324.6 mm (52.1 in) more which is equivalent to 1324.6 l/m² (32.51 US gal/ft²) or 13,246,000 l/ha (1,416,085 US gal/ac) more. About 4 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 17.4° higher in Ouanaham than in Sivas.
